Goal: Revise Formula to make sure funds go where they are needed.
Root Cause: Chapter 70 Formula is outdated and ineffective.
What is the Chapter 70 Formula?
The Chapter 70 Formula is the main system by which local communities recieve state assistance with educational costs.
What is the Issue of the Chapter 70 Formula?
The Chapter 70 Formula has not been updated since it's creation in 1993. This means that certain areas in schools and some schools themself, don't get enough money for what they need.

Budget Meetings: At the most recent meetings, they discussed about the amount of money that has not been raised and with this, costs have risen and there will be cuts that will not interfere. Teachers may be cut due to the amount of children in classes. They are trying to figure out how to operate with 2.5 million dollars less. 21-28 teachers may be cut or all exploritories may be dismantled (art, music, etc.)
